| Date: December 11, 2009 | ||
| POLICE FOIL ATTEMPTED BREAK AND ENTER | ||
|
Windsor Police have two men in custody after two men were arrested attempting to break into an east end establishment last night. Earlier this week, officers assigned to the WPS Target Base Unit received a Crime Stoppers tip that two men were planning to rob an establishment sometime during the week. As a result of the information received, surveillance was conducted on the two men throughout the week. At 10:20 p.m. last night, officers observed the suspect's vehicle park in a dark area in the 10800 block of Clairview St. Two men wearing hoods exited the vehicle and walked through the parking lot of the property toward the building on the south side of Riverside Dr E. Officers observed that the licence plates on the vehicle were partially obscured as duct tape had been placed over the front and rear plates. The entertainment establishment had closed for the evening. Officers from the Emergency Services Unit were stationed around the building as information had been received that one of the suspects may be in possession of a handgun. Officers observed the suspects trying several doors and looking into windows. At this time, officers emerged and announced themselves to the suspects advising them to not move and that they were under arrest. Both suspects fled on foot in the direction of the vehicle but were stopped and arrested prior to reaching the vehicle. A subsequent search of both suspects revealed that one was carrying a replica handgun and the other was carrying a collapsible baton. Entry to the building was not gained by the suspects. Talal ABDULHAMEID - 27 years of Windsor is facing charges of Attempt Break and Enter and Possession of Break and Enter Instruments. Abbas ZEIDAN - 30 years of Windsor is also facing the above mentioned charges and in addition will also be charged with three firearms offences including Carrying a Concealed Weapon and Carrying a Firearm While Prohibited. Both accused appeared in court today and have been remanded into custody. - 30 -
